Reasons for Slow Performance

The slow Corvettes of the 1970s and early 1980s were a result of several factors, including:

  • Stricter Emission Regulations:The implementation of stricter emission regulations in the United States during the 1970s forced manufacturers to reduce engine power to comply with the new standards.
  • Fuel Crisis:The 1973 oil crisis led to a shortage of fuel and increased fuel prices, prompting a shift towards more fuel-efficient vehicles.
  • Changes in Design Philosophy:During this period, the Corvette underwent a redesign that prioritized comfort and handling over raw performance.
  • Focus on Luxury:The Corvette began to incorporate more luxury features, such as air conditioning and power windows, which added weight and reduced performance.
